One of the biggest decisions is whether to opt for a trailer which you tow to the location you are operating from or to purchase a catering van.
Pros of owning a catering van
- Easy to transport
- No towing and no need for an added towing vehicle
- No towing speed restrictions
- Easy to park
Cons of owning a catering van
- Can be costly
- Restrictions on staff members (seats)
- Limited amount of space to work in
Pros of owning a catering trailer
- Slightly more room when compared to a van
- Can have more staff members – seats in towing vehicle
Cons of owning a catering trailer
- Parking restrictions
- Need for parking fixtures and fittings, correct set up
Other things to consider:
- Think about the kind of events you will want to be attending. Festivals? Markets? Weddings? Will you be working locally or moving around the country?
- Look at running costs, will this work for your business plan and budget?
- What do you need in terms of storage and equipment?
Once you’ve purchased your vehicle, you will need to ensure you have the correct insurance. Whether it’s a van or a trailer, protecting yourself and your business is essential.
What’s the difference between trailer insurance and van insurance?
Catering trailer insurance covers the trailer itself for damage or loss and should include the fixtures and fittings. Catering van insurance is much like your regular motor policy. It includes the same protection as catering trailer policy but also covers you when you are on the road in case of accident. In addition to your physical property you must also make sure you have adequate public and products liability in place.
